The handmade crafts market




The handimarket in and around Celler’s Palace.It has now become a tradition for the Tourist information office of Celle to organise the handimarket each year for Whitsun. Here, around 60 professional artists and shops are happy to display their wares all around Celle’s former ducal Palace.You will find a great variety of objects such as pottery and spins for decoration or everyday use in your house or home garden. If you are looking for gold or silver pieces of jewellery, precious or costume jewellery stones, wonderful vases, candles, balls or other objects made of glass in the style of Tiffany Work (Tiffany-Arbeiten), come and have a look, you’ll probably find something that suits you.

Walking a bit further, you’ll find silks and satin clothes dyed naturally with plant colours.
These items can be found in both children and adult sizes and may also be tried on right in the market.

Paintings are also readily available in this market.
You’ll even have the possibility of seeing the different artists at work. You’ll see them spinning, making pottery, glassblowing, weaving, as well as forging gold and silver or carving beautiful wooden forms in front of your eyes.
Among these you will then choose your favourite piece of work.
If you would like something specific that is not immediately available, feel free to let know the artist about it; he will certainly be able to fulfil your dream and turn your wish into reality.

Takes place during the Whitsun week.

This year from 22th of may till 24 th of may 2010.
